本文观察了精氨酸加压素(argininevasopressin,AVP)对体外培育的家兔血细胞生成内生致热原(endogenouspyrogen,EP)及体内EP性发热的抑制作用。实验结果如下:1.给家兔分别静脉注射不同培养条件下获得的EP或EP_a。EP_a是在培养过程中加入AVP而获得的。结果显示,EP_a组发热效应明显低于EP组(P>0.05)。2.静脉注射EP+AVP组的发热效应比EP组明显降低(P<0.001)。实验结果表明,AVP退热作用的机理之一可能是由于AVP抑制了内毒素(endotoxin,ET)诱生EP的生成和对抗了EP的致热活性所致。
This article investigates the inhibitory effect of arginine vasopressin (AVP) on endogenous pyrogen (EP) and in vivo EP fever in rabbits cultured in vitro. The experimental results are as follows: 1. To rabbits were intravenous injection of different culture conditions obtained EP or EP_a. EP_a is obtained by adding AVP during culturing. The results showed that fever in EP_a group was significantly lower than that in EP group (P> 0.05). 2. The fever effect of intravenous injection of EP + AVP group was significantly lower than that of EP group (P <0.001). The experimental results indicate that one of the mechanisms of antipyretic effect of AVP may be that AVP inhibits the production of EP induced by endotoxin (ET) and antagonizes the pyrogenic activity of EP.
